Texas AI Startup Launches Innovative Compliance Platform
Texas is home to the newly launched Oculon Intelligence, an artificial intelligence-powered market data analytics platform created by TXSE Group Inc. This new initiative, operating independently from the Texas Stock Exchange, is tailored to assist broker-dealers and various market participants in improving compliance, regulatory reporting, and detecting signs of fraud.
Oculon Intelligence is designed to enhance business performance while ensuring that firms meet and exceed critical regulatory and risk management obligations. The platform emphasizes military-grade security, providing a reliable infrastructure for financial institutions navigating complex compliance landscapes. Initially, Oculon will focus on equities and options, providing tailored solutions for market participants in these sectors.
Advanced Features and Compliance Tools
Among its standout features, Oculon Intelligence offers high-frequency data ingestion and advanced analytics capabilities for optimizing trading performance and refining execution strategies. This technological advancement allows firms to analyze vast amounts of data quickly, making it easier to adapt to evolving market conditions.
The platform includes market structure-specific agentic AI tools that leverage multiple large language models, specifically designed for the needs of regulated financial institutions. This innovative approach aims to augment analytical accuracy and support decision-making processes.
A key aspect of the compliance suite is its alignment with U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) requirements, particularly regarding Rule 605, which mandates execution quality disclosure, and Rule 606, which pertains to order routing transparency. Recent changes to these SEC rules are likely to ramp up the volume of reporting obligations and widen the pool of market participants that need to comply.
Leadership Team and Strategic Vision
Oculon Intelligence is led by president Ovi Montemayor, who brings over 20 years of experience in the financial industry, with significant roles at major institutions like Charles Schwab. Additionally, David Saltiel, a former senior SEC official renowned for his regulatory expertise, serves as the senior vice president of the new venture. Meanwhile, TXSE Group is actively pursuing SEC approval for its platform and is focusing on innovative technological developments and data collection methods. This strategy is part of a broader effort to compete with established market leaders, including the NYSE and Nasdaq.
